When EDID is refreshed, HDMI cable is unplugged/replugged or an AVR is power cycled the CEC phys addr gets invalidated. This can cause some disruption of CEC communication when adapter is being reconfigured. Add a debounce option that can be used to debounce setting an invalid phys addr. Power off AVR (debounce = 0): [ 101.536866] cec-dw_hdmi: new physical address f.f.f.f [ 102.495686] cec-dw_hdmi: new physical address 2.1.0.0 [ 102.495913] cec-dw_hdmi: physical address: 2.1.0.0, claim 1 logical addresses [ 102.628574] cec-dw_hdmi: config: la 1 pa 2.1.0.0 [ 105.130115] cec-dw_hdmi: new physical address f.f.f.f [ 106.979705] cec-dw_hdmi: new physical address 2.1.0.0 [ 106.979872] cec-dw_hdmi: physical address: 2.1.0.0, claim 1 logical addresses [ 107.112399] cec-dw_hdmi: config: la 1 pa 2.1.0.0 [ 108.979408] cec-dw_hdmi: reported physical address 2.0.0.0 for logical address 5 [ 109.205386] cec-dw_hdmi: reported physical address 2.0.0.0 for logical address 11 Power on AVR (debounce = 0): [ 158.398447] cec-dw_hdmi: new physical address f.f.f.f [ 161.977714] cec-dw_hdmi: new physical address 2.1.0.0 [ 161.978766] cec-dw_hdmi: physical address: 2.1.0.0, claim 1 logical addresses [ 162.115624] cec-dw_hdmi: config: la 1 pa 2.1.0.0 [ 162.402750] cec-dw_hdmi: new physical address f.f.f.f [ 162.403389] cec-dw_hdmi: cec_transmit_msg_fh: adapter is unconfigured [ 162.886757] cec-dw_hdmi: new physical address 2.1.0.0 [ 162.886964] cec-dw_hdmi: physical address: 2.1.0.0, claim 1 logical addresses [ 163.510725] cec-dw_hdmi: config: la 1 pa 2.1.0.0 [ 173.034200] cec-dw_hdmi: message 10 89 02 05 timed out Power off AVR (debounce = 5000): [ 251.720471] cec-dw_hdmi: reported physical address 2.0.0.0 for logical address 5 [ 251.922432] cec-dw_hdmi: reported physical address 2.0.0.0 for logical address 11 Power on AVR (debounce = 5000): [ 291.154262] cec-dw_hdmi: reported physical address 2.0.0.0 for logical address 5 [ 291.296199] cec-dw_hdmi: reported physical address 2.0.0.0 for logical address 11 Using a debounce of 5000 ms reconfiguring can be avoided.
